“Shedding New Light on Dark Money”

Freepress: “July 1 is a bright summer day for most of the nation, made even more so by a new tool designed to shed light on the dark money behind political advertising this year. On Tuesday, every major broadcast television station in the United States is required to post online information about the political ads that they air. These broadcasters were already required by law to keep a “political file” on site at their stations. Now this file will also be maintained at the Federal Communications Commission website with stations posting copies of contracts showing who these political advertisers are, how much they’re spending on ads, and where and when their ads air.”
